Unveiling the Top 5 Benefits of Business Credit Cards

Unveiling the Top 5 Benefits of Business Credit Cards

Business credit cards offer an array of advantages, blending the perks of personal credit cards with exclusive benefits tailored for entrepreneurs. Whether it’s lucrative sign-up bonuses, enhanced purchase protection, or travel insurance, these cards provide a plethora of incentives to savvy business owners. Even individuals without a traditional small business setup can leverage these benefits to their advantage, effectively managing expenses while potentially improving personal credit scores.

Benefit #1: High Welcome Offer

A compelling reason to opt for a business credit card is the enticing welcome bonuses often offered to new cardholders. These bonuses can rival or surpass those available for personal credit cards. For instance, cards like the Chase Sapphire Preferred and the Ink Business Preferred Credit Card present substantial rewards for meeting initial spending requirements, providing an immediate boost to your rewards balance.

Benefit #2: Bonus Earning Categories

Similar to personal rewards cards, business credit cards frequently offer bonus points or miles on specific spending categories. It’s essential to choose a card that aligns with your business expenses to maximize rewards potential. Cards like the American Express Business Gold Card provide elevated rewards rates on select categories, allowing flexibility to adapt to changing spending patterns.

Benefit #3: Day-of-Travel Benefits

Many business credit cards extend valuable perks that enhance the travel experience. From free checked bags to priority boarding, these benefits streamline air travel for cardholders. Additionally, some cards offer statement credits for Global Entry or TSA PreCheck applications, along with access to airport lounges, further enhancing the travel journey.

Benefit #4: Travel Coverage

For frequent travelers, comprehensive travel insurance is a crucial consideration when selecting a business credit card. Coverage for trip interruption, cancellation, lost luggage, and rental car insurance can provide peace of mind during work-related travel. Cards like the Chase Ink Business Preferred and the Business Platinum Amex offer robust travel protections, ensuring financial security on the road.

Benefit #5: Purchase Protection

Business credit cards often include purchase protection, safeguarding against damage or theft of business-related purchases. This feature is invaluable for entrepreneurs making significant investments in equipment or supplies. Cards like the Ink Business Unlimited Credit Card and certain Amex offerings provide extensive purchase protection, offering reimbursement for eligible claims within a specified period.

In conclusion, the benefits of business credit cards extend far beyond mere financial transactions. By capitalizing on lucrative sign-up bonuses, maximizing bonus earning categories, and leveraging travel and purchase protections, entrepreneurs can extract significant value from these financial tools. Whether you’re a seasoned business owner or just starting, choosing the right business credit card can elevate your financial strategy and unlock a world of rewards and benefits.

author

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*